Fenofibric acid has an average rating of 4.9 out of 10 from a total of 12 reviews for the treatment of hypertriglyceridemia. 42% of reviewers reported a positive experience, while 50% reported a negative experience.

Fenofibric acid "I've been on Trilipix for over a year after every other cholesterol medicine failed. I either had side effects from them, or they just didn't work. Trilipix lowered my triglycerides from 600 to the low 200s without a change in diet. I've had only minor, tolerable side effects (mostly bloating feelings) from this drug. I am taking it alone without other cholesterol-lowering supplements."

"The medicine brought my triglyceride way down, so it works (from over 600 down to 250). But I have about 30% overall hair loss. This is not good. I am a 50-year-old female, have had all testing done on hormone levels, thyroid, etc. All is normal. I am not in menopause yet either, so I am going off the medication. Will substitute fish oils and hope my next blood work does not skyrocket to 600 again."
